The Tata Altroz is Tata Motor's premium hatchback offering that competes with the Hyundai i20 and Maruti Baleno. Launched in early 2020, the Altroz brings Tata's ‘Impact 2.0’ design language to the premium hatchback segment with its sporty and dynamic looks. Packed with connectivity and comfort features inside, the Altroz is targeted at urban buyers looking for a sporty, feature-rich and safe premium hatchback that also delivers on fuel efficiency and driving dynamics.

 Altroz vs Rivals

Tata Altroz vs Rivals: Pricing

Pricing Comparison:

The Tata Altroz is priced between ₹6.65 lakhs and ₹11.35 lakhs (ex-showroom, Delhi), positioning it as a strong contender in its segment. This competitive pricing places the Altroz favourably against its rivals, including the Hyundai i20 (₹7.04 lakhs - ₹11.20 lakhs), Maruti Baleno (₹6.66 lakhs - ₹9.83 lakhs), and Toyota Glanza (₹6.86 lakhs - ₹9.99 lakhs). Despite being priced lower than the i20, the Altroz boasts additional features and safety enhancements, offering exceptional value to discerning customers.

Engines & Performance:

The Tata Altroz offers a choice of BS6-compliant petrol and diesel engines and transmission options to match various driving preferences. Let's look at what each engine offers regarding performance and efficiency.

Engine Options:

  • The 1.2 Litre Revotron Petrol - This engine generates 87bhp/113Nm, paired with a 5-speed manual or 6-speed automatic transmission—offers decent driving performance and fuel efficiency of 19.5kmpl (MT) and 19.05kmpl (AT), which is comparable to or better than most competitors.

  • The 1.2 Litre iTurbo Plus Petrol—This engine generates 118bhp/170Nm and is available only with a 6-speed manual transmission. The turbocharged motor provides an energetic drive experience and 18.13 kmpl mileage.

  • The 1.5 Litre Revotorq Diesel—This engine generates 89bhp/200Nm and is equipped with a 5-speed manual gearbox. The focus is on drivability and a 23.4kmpl economy.

Gearbox Options:

The petrol engines have 5-speed, 6-speed manual, and 6-speed DCA automatic gearboxes, while the diesel engine only offers a smooth-shifting 5-speed manual transmission. This choice provides customers with options between convenience and control.

Ride and Handling:

The Altroz offers composed ride quality at higher speeds. The steering provides good feedback and weighs up nicely at highway speeds. The suspension absorbs undulations well, while the brakes offer reassurance through a progressive pedal feel.

Mileage:

The 1.2-litre naturally aspirated petrol motor delivers an ARAI-certified mileage of 19.5kmpl with the manual transmission and 19.05kmpl with the 6-speed automatic gearbox. Considering its performance output, the turbo-petrol version also offers a decent figure of 18.13kmpl. The diesel Altroz, though, excels in the economy—the 1.5-litre Revotorq diesel motor gives an exceptional 23.5kmpl mileage as per ARAI testing.

Engine & transmission comparison with rivals:

In the premium hatchback space, there has been an increasing focus on offering a balance of performance and efficiency to attract customers. Let's see how the Altroz fares compare to the Hyundai i20, Maruti Baleno, and Toyota Glanza in this department.

Altroz vs Hyundai i20:

The Altroz has a 1.2-litre petrol/1.2-litre turbo-petrol/1.5-litre diesel engine range, while the Hyundai i20 only offers a 1.2-litre kappa petrol engine. 

Altroz vs Maruti Suzuki Baleno:

The Altroz has a 1.2L petrol, 1.2L turbo-petrol, and 1.5L diesel engine. The Maruti Baleno has a 1.2-litre K series dual-jet petrol with dual VVT option. 

Altroz vs Toyota Glanza:

The Toyota Glanza features only a 1.2-litre petrol engine, unlike the Altroz, which has 1.2-litre petrol, 1.2-litre turbo-petrol, and 1.5-litre diesel engine. So, regarding engine variety and options, Tata surpasses Toyota in the powertrain department.

Altroz Feature Comparison with Rivals:

Newer models in the premium hatchback segment are raising the bar regarding features and technology. Let's compare how the Altroz stacks against the established Hyundai i20 and Maruti Baleno in these areas.

Altroz vs Rivals - Features:

The Altroz punches above its weight with auto headlamps, a 10-inch touchscreen, voice commands for the sunroof, wearable key, cruise control, ambient lighting and rear AC vents. The i20 and Baleno counters have goodies, but the Altroz has more segment-first or exclusive offerings.

Altroz vs Rivals - Safety:

Safety is also where the Altroz wins—it offers six airbags, a rear camera coupled with park assist sensors, electronic stability control, and ISOFIX child seat anchors. While the rivals also have four airbags and ABS as standard, the Altroz goes further to protect passengers.
